我在我的伺服器上託管我自己的 git 儲存庫,我可以使用以下命令克隆它們
git clone [email protected]:repo
我想知道如何進行無密碼克隆和拉取,以便我的朋友可以運行這些命令而無需詢問我的憑證(例如,zsh 配置)。
有沒有辦法做到這一點,使其行為類似於 git hub?我可以在哪裡克隆和拉取任何存儲庫,而我想要的只是不推送它們?
答案1
您需要在伺服器上設定基於 SSH 金鑰的身份驗證,以便您的朋友可以存取您的伺服器而無需提示輸入密碼。
我在我的伺服器上託管我自己的 git 儲存庫,我可以使用以下命令克隆它們
git clone [email protected]:repo
我想知道如何進行無密碼克隆和拉取,以便我的朋友可以運行這些命令而無需詢問我的憑證(例如,zsh 配置)。
有沒有辦法做到這一點,使其行為類似於 git hub?我可以在哪裡克隆和拉取任何存儲庫,而我想要的只是不推送它們?
您需要在伺服器上設定基於 SSH 金鑰的身份驗證,以便您的朋友可以存取您的伺服器而無需提示輸入密碼。